Chapter 6

Rose’s POV

Okay, I was really starting to get bored in this room, wasn’t it night time yet? Every time I got the inclination to go outside something inside me held me back.

I was lying on my bed starring at the ceiling, one arm tossed over the side of the bed carelessly while the other supported the back of my head. I sighed heavily.

“I want out!” I grumbled to myself “I’m bored”

But of course nothing happened, so I was left only with my thoughts. My mind began to wander to the past couple days and of course, to Hunter and how he continued to be there exactly when I needed him.

It was strange, but he was supposed to be my protector right? Maybe he was just really good at his job.

But then I thought about the wounded expression on his face when I had begun to have sour thoughts about what he was, was it really that plane on my face how upset I was about what I was going to become? I didn’t want to hurt him; it actually hurt me when I thought he was hurt.

Which was nerve racking for me, I didn’t want to have feelings for that man. He was the reason I was here, until he saved me on the beach that day my life was perfectly normal. Now I was days away from becoming a mermaid, which I now learned was part vampire. How freaky was that? I didn’t want to become that, I was perfectly happy being human, I rather liked having legs.

But Hunter hates you as a human, a little voice in the back of my mind said; if you stayed human he would be gone forever.

I shivered involuntarily, why did Hunter leaving scare me so much?

The door opened and I jumped up. Hunter stepped inside, wearing a plaid pair of shorts and a navy blue t-shirt that fit him perfectly, my eyes lingered for a moment.

“We’re here” he said, his voice a little gruff “You can come out now if you want, Troy and I were going to go ashore for dinner. Do you want to come?”

I blinked a couple of times; clearing my mind from the dangerous territory it was heading into. I unfolded my legs and stood up.

“Sure” I said “Where are we going?”

Hunter smiled

“The only place to eat on this island” He said “Come on I will show you”

The island was beautiful, the beach was all white sand with the odd colorful shell or stone scattered here and there. There was a little hut nestled in the trees just up the beach. Turns out it was a really small tavern, with only a couple of tables and one tan bar man.

“Hunter” The man said when he came to our table “I wouldn’t have ever expected to see you here”

“Neither did I” Hunter replied “But plans change”

I watched the exchange with curiosity, Hunter’s eyes flashed to mine and they softened immediately.

“Rose, this is Pedro” He said, gesturing to the man “He runs the tavern here on the island”

“Pleasure to meet you” Pedro offered me his hand and a wide smile “Welcome to the island”

“Thank you” I said politely “It’s beautiful here”

“That it is” Pedro agreed “Though we don’t often get pretty ladies here such as yourself”

I opened my mouth to give back a flirty reply but a wave of anger came over me, it hit me so fast that I didn’t understand it. I clamped my jaw shut and starred down at the table in shock. What the hell was going on?

“We will just have the usual, Pedro” Troy cut in, watching me with a careful expression “And whatever sea food you have for Rose”

Pedro nodded and headed back to the kitchen, when he was gone I felt myself relax. The anger had disappeared just as fast as it had come, like earlier that day. I leaned back in my chair and took a shaky breath.

Troy was giving Hunter a hard look, Hunter just stared back with a blank look.

“You guys are weird” I muttered

Hunter looked at me and raised an eye brow in amusement

“How are we weird?” He asked

I shrugged

“You just are” I stated

Pedro returned, setting down a glass of water for me and two metal glasses for the guys. Hunter’s expression hardened when Pedro returned and so did my earlier annoyance. Weird.

“I will be right back with your food” Pedro told me, before shooting Hunter a glance and disappearing back into the kitchen.

“Why are your glasses metal?” I asked, picking up my own clear glass

“If we told you we would have to kill you” Troy said, picking up his own glass and taking a sip of his drink.

I looked at Hunter who didn’t meet my eyes but instead took a sip of his own drink, looking anywhere but at me.

Pedro returned with my food and left us be after that. I picked at my sea food absently, not really hungry.

Finally I just gave up all together.

“Can I go take a walk on the beach please?” I asked “I haven’t been out all day and I’m bored”

“You’re a big girl” Troy said “Go for it”

I didn’t wait for Hunter to stop me like I knew that he would. I jumped up before he could even say anything as I was out the door into the night.

The moon was full and shining brightly over the water outside. The tide had gone back out so the sand was nice and squishy for me to sink my toes into. I deeply inhaled the scent of the fresh sea. This was nice, walking along the beach, out here it was like I had no problems at all in the world.

“Rose!”

I sighed and rolled my eyes. The source of all my problems was jogging down the beach towards me.

“I can take care of myself Hunter” I said, feeling distressed “I’m not a child”

Hunter stopped, he was looking at me with a wounded expression

“I know you’re not” He said “I just thought you would like some company”

I studied him, looking for anything suspicious on his face but found only innocence. I turned on my heel and started walking down the beach again, Hunter fell into step beside me.

“Why wouldn’t you tell me what you guys were drinking?” I asked, after a few long moments of silence,

Hunter tensed slightly beside me as we walked.

“I don’t know if you’re ready to know that” He said, his voice grim. I reached out and grabbed his arm, stopping us both. He turned so I was looking him in the eyes.

“You need to tell me” I said “If I’m going to be like you, I need to know what it’s like”

Hunter’s eyes were tortured as they searched mine, I stared straight back into his, willing him to tell me, finally he sighed in defeat.

“Alright” He said “I will tell you. What do you want to know?”

“What were you drinking?” I asked

Hunter grimaced

“Can we start with some easier question?” He asked “Ones that won’t make you run from me screaming?”

I frowned, that didn’t sound very good.

“What’s it like?” I finally asked “Living under the water?”

Hunter’s expression softened and he turned to start walking again.

“It’s just like living up here” He said “You breathe, but you breathe through your neck, it doesn’t feel any different”

“Can you see?” I asked “Isn’t it dark down there?”

“Yes” Hunter said “We can see, that’s why my eyes were black the other night. It’s a special film that covers my eyeballs that protects them and allows me to see in the dark”

“How do you communicate?” I asked “You can’t just open your mouth can you?”

Hunter smirked

“No” He said “We use telepathy, we can block out what people don’t want us to hear and they can do the same, but if we feel like talking then we talk, in our heads”

I shook my head, this was all so strange, how could I possibly do this?

“Do you want to go in the water?” Hunter asked, I shook my head “It will make you feel better”

I wrapped my arms around my elbows. The water was so dark and cold, I didn’t want to experience the same thing that I had the night before.

“Nothing will hurt you Rose” Hunter said softly, holding out his hand “Im right here”

I looked at him, something in his eyes was begging, pleading with me. I looked back at the dark water.

“Only to my knees okay?” I said

Hunter nodded

“Only to your knees” He repeated

Hesitantly, I reached out and took his hand. It was much larger than mine and my fingers fit perfectly between his. I couldn’t help but feel warmer and safer holding his hand.

“I got you” Hunter murmured, keeping his eyes on me as he led me towards the water.

We had almost reached the edge when I hesitated, it looked so dark and cold.

“It’s okay” Hunter murmured “Just hold onto me”

He squeezed my hand tightly and gently tugged so that I had no choice but to take a step forward. My foot landed in the water and I gasped.

“Feel it?” Hunter asked “Let your senses feel it”

At first I didn’t know what he was talking about, but then I knew what he meant. Right where my foot was, in the water, I felt a tingling, like something was flowing into me from my foot. I stared down at the lapping water in confusion.

“What is that?” I asked Hunter, looking up at him with a creased brow, he smiled down at me.

“It’s the water” He said “it gives you energy; it’s a part of you. Come on”

Slowly he lead my farther into the water until it had reached the tops of my knees. As the water beat against my legs I could feel it hitting me with energy, it was so exhilarating that it was taking my breath away. 

“Oh my” I gasped, feeling an exceptionally strong wave of energy hit me. Suddenly the undercurrent hit me hard and I stumbled, grabbing onto Hunter’s forearms for support, he reacted my grabbing onto my waist.

“Do you feel it to?” I asked, my voice breathy

Hunter smiled and brushed a loose lock of hair out of my face.

“Yeah” he said “I’ve always felt it”

I closed my eyes and took a deep breath, this was amazing, how had I never felt this before?

“Do you want to go deeper?” Hunter asked

I shook my head

“Not yet” I said “I like it just like this”

Hunter’s hands slid farther around my waist, pulling me a fraction closer to him. I opened my eyes and looked up into his face. He was staring back down at me with an intense look, one which I couldn’t place.

But whatever the look was it made me want to reach up and close the distance between us.

“Tell me what you were drinking” I whispered “Please?”

Hunter hesitated, his breath lingering on my face.

“I don’t want to frighten you” he said

I shook my head

“You won’t” I said “I promise”

Hunter hesitated again, but finally I could see the resolve in his gaze.

“Blood” he whispered “I was drinking blood”
